Blues' Zachary Sanford: Slides into top-six forward spot
Sanford moved up to the second line with Patrik Berglund and David Perron in Tuesday's game against the Avalanche, Jeremy Rutherford of the St. Louis Post-Dispatch reports.
Analysis:
The Blues were forced to juggle lines during the game when Paul Stastny (lower body) exited the game in the first period. Sanford shined as a top-six forward, notching a pair of assists. He could be a nice short-term sleeper if Stastny is forced to miss time and Sanford remains on the second line while also seeing power-play work.
